Single Pair Ethernet (SPE) is the key to smart industrial automation, the Industrial Internet of Things (IIoT). For the first time, this enables standardised, space-saving and cost-effective Ethernet communication, including the "last metre" from the cloud via the switch cabinet to the machine.

The key to industrial automation, the Industrial Internet of Things (IIoT)
The smart factory is no longer a generic term, but a synonym for a multitude of challenges that companies are facing today. Topics such as standardisation, reliability of complex (IT) systems and mastering increasing complexity are almost unanimously cited as the greatest challenges of the fourth industrial revolution. This becomes clear, for example, when looking at the established automation pyramid. Communication and data exchange are limited - in the rarest of cases, existing Ethernet buses are suitable for use right up to the field devices. The installation space on the sensors or actuators is too small. The environmental parameters that both moving and static Ethernet cables have to fulfil during continuous use in the field are too demanding.
All that can change now: with Single Pair Ethernet (SPE), an Ethernet bus and transmission protocol is currently finding its way into the industrial landscape that not only impresses with its small dimensions, but also with its outstanding transmission properties. Both at rest and in highly dynamic applications such as in an energy chain.
Technically, Single Pair Ethernet describes the transmission of Ethernet (1000Base-T1) via just two copper wires and enables simultaneous power supply (PoDL) in addition to data transmission via Ethernet. This technological leap leads to a reduction in diameter of approx. 25% compared to a conventional Ethernet cable. The SPE Industrial Partner Network
The Single Pair Ethernet is the infrastructure foundation that makes IIoT and Industry 4.0 possible. To promote Single Pair Ethernet technology for the rapidly growing IIoT market, igus is participating in the SPE Industrial Partner Networks with other strong partners such as HARTING and TE Connectivity.
For the reliable establishment of the entire future SPE ecosystem, standards for transmission protocols, cabling and device components are also being jointly developed and adopted and published in IEEE 802.3 and IEC SC46C.
As a result, the new cable was also designed to fit the T1 connector interface perfectly in partnership. This means that the durable shielding is reliably transferred to the connector, thereby ensuring optimum electromagnetic compatibility. Such camera vision systems are primarily used for detection and positioning tasks. Previously, such sensors had to be connected in the field via bus interfaces with 4- or 8-wire Ethernet cables. With SPE, each sensor can be integrated directly into the higher-level control system.
